Jones was sued for defamation by a group of families who had relatives killed at Sandy Hook. As with a previous case in Jones’s home state of Texas, Jones lost the case by default for refusing to cooperate, so the trial determined the damages he owed. A third trial is set to begin in Texas late this year.

During testimony, family members described enduring years of harassment after Infowars repeatedly aired stories claiming the families were actors recruited to help fake the shooting. “It was almost like I knew when Alex Jones said something, because we would get a huge wave of stuff,”, whose daughter Emilie was killed at Sandy Hook. Jones has since said he believes the attack was real — but, the families’ lawyers argued, only after making millions of dollars profiting from lies about it.

Jones drew repeated condemnations from Judge Barbara Bellis during the trial, including threats to hold him in contempt of court.
